Responsibilities

Provide technical leadership for statistical programming across clinical studies and NDA/BLA submissions; Collaborate with Biostatistics to develop and validate CDISC ADaM specifications and TLFs; Partner with Data Management on SDTM specifications and with Drug Safety/Clinical Pharmacology on data review; Manage internal teams and vendor/CRO programming support; Write and validate complex SAS/R code for tables, listings, figures, and analysis datasets; Plan and coordinate project work to ensure timely delivery; Develop programming processes and standardization efforts consistent with industry best practices; Review and provide expert input on DMP, eCRF specs, and statistical analysis plans.
